
The Allegations Surface: A Look at Builder.ai
Artificial intelligence startup Builder.ai has made headlines recently after allegations of inflated sales figures emerged, prompting the company to commission an independent audit. This situation arose after a significant revision of its projected revenues for the second half of 2024, lowering estimates by 25%. The need for transparency and integrity in reporting financial performance has become even more critical in today's technologically advanced landscape.
CEO's Response to Concerns
Manpreet Ratia, who stepped into the CEO role on February 27, conveyed a measured stance regarding the allegations. He emphasized that the discrepancies in revenue reporting could stem from the discounts offered to customers rather than intentional inflation. Ratia noted, "For me to come out and say, ‘This is inaccurate’ — I don’t think I’m at the stage to do that." Awaiting the results of the audit, he reaffirmed the company’s commitment to rectify any issues uncovered during this review.
Context of the Audit: Internal Challenges and Governance
The decision to initiate a third-party audit reflects not just a reactive measure to the allegations but a proactive step towards fortifying the company's financial governance. Builder.ai's spokesperson mentioned that the company has strengthened its policies and internal governance processes as a direct response to challenges they face. Future Outlook: What Lies Ahead for Builder.ai
Looking ahead, Builder.ai anticipates completing the audit by summer, providing clarity regarding its financial practices. The findings will likely have significant ramifications, not only for the company's direction but also for how investors and the market perceive AI startups going forward. As the company plans to deploy the $250 million raised in its Series D funding towards talent and innovation, it will be crucial to ensure that financial integrity aligns with strategic vision.
